Pliancy

Part-Time HR Generalist, People Partner Contractor

Pliancy

Part-Time HR Generalist contractor providing parental leave coverage for Head of People at Pliancy. Supporting employee relations and HR operations for approximately 80 staff members.

Posted 7/1/2026contractRemote • 🇺🇸 United StatesMid-LevelSenior💰 $65 - $85 per hourWebsite

About the role

Key responsibilities & impact
  • Respond to employee and manager questions on policies, benefits, leave, documentation, or day-to-day People matters
  • Manage onboarding and offboarding activities, employee changes, and HRIS updates
  • Partner with the VP of Business Operations and leaders on employee relations questions, performance concerns, documentation, and manager guidance
  • Coordinate with payroll, benefits, and external partners to ensure changes are processed accurately and on time
  • Maintain compliance-related documentation, reporting, and required workflows
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for routine People questions from employees and managers
  • Administer onboarding, offboarding, status changes, leaves, and other employee lifecycle processes
  • Maintain accurate employee records and HR systems data
  • Support payroll inputs, employee changes, and benefits administration in partnership with internal and external vendors
  • Ensure HR documents, trackers, and audit-related files are organized, accurate, and up to date
  • Support talent acquisition coordination, including posting jobs, managing basic hiring logistics, and preparing and sending offer materials.
  • Help keep recurring People workflows running smoothly, including compliance tasks, reporting, and deadlines
  • Provide first-line guidance to managers on routine employee relations matters, including performance concerns, feedback conversations, documentation, and policy interpretation
  • Triage employee concerns and help determine when matters should be escalated to the VP of Business Operations, legal counsel, or other leadership partners
  • Support the drafting and organization of written documentation related to coaching, performance management, and employee issues
  • Help managers navigate sensitive conversations with consistency, sound judgment, and appropriate follow-through
  • Flag risk areas early and bring a calm, practical lens to complex or ambiguous situations
  • Document and improve repeatable People processes so coverage is smooth and sustainable during leave
  • Identify operational inefficiencies and recommend practical solutions
  • Partner closely with the VP of Business Operations to keep them informed of themes, risks, and items requiring leadership visibility
  • Help preserve a positive employee experience by combining responsiveness with clear processes and dependable follow-through

Requirements

What you’ll need
  • 5+ years of experience in HR, People Operations, HR Generalist, HRBP, or similar roles
  • Strong working knowledge of employee lifecycle processes, HR administration, and People Operations
  • Demonstrated experience supporting routine employee relations matters and advising managers on performance, documentation, and policy-related questions
  • Ability to work independently as the primary day-to-day People contact in a small or scaling company
  • Strong judgment, discretion, and comfort handling confidential and sensitive information
  •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ail
  • Clear, professional communication skills and a steady, service-oriented approach
  • Experience working with HRIS, payroll, and benefits administration tools
  • Familiarity with federal and state employment law basics and when to escalate for additional guidance
  • Authorization to work in the USA for any employer.
